History of the Schipperke

The Schipperke is a small breed of dog that originated in Belgium. It is known for its distinctive black coat and pricked ears. The breed was originally bred to hunt rats on barges and in homes, and its name is derived from the Flemish word for little captain. Schipperkes are intelligent, independent, and spirited dogs that make excellent family pets.

History of the Pomeagle

The Pomeagle is a mixed breed dog that is a cross between a Pomeranian and a Beagle. This crossbreed is known for its small size, playful personality, and affectionate nature. Pomeagles are often described as having the loyalty of a Beagle and the charm of a Pomeranian, making them a popular choice for families looking for a fun and loving pet.
